Output 7496a81eb2934136de1e1ee2b95192c367ccc69ea053efd5c09a8e711ecb8cd1:1

value
99995156
script pubkey
OP_0 OP_PUSHBYTES_20 4c794d02e7c067d2621c164356f50e99e89450dd
address
bc1qf3u56qh8cpnaycsuzep4dagwn85fg5xatxyxus
transaction
7496a81eb2934136de1e1ee2b95192c367ccc69ea053efd5c09a8e711ecb8cd1
confirmations
139085
spent
true